| With co-sponsors worldwide, Lieff Global
LLP hosted the Global Justice Forum 2007 in
Rome, Italy. The forum addressed the representation of plaintiffs
worldwide and reviewed the latest developments in the substantive
tort law of several nations. For the past three years, the Global
Justice Forum has brought together over 200 lawyers from 35 countries
on six continents, laying the foundation for a network of plaintiffs'
counsel worldwide. |
| |
| Through the review of significant current
cases, the Forum addressed many of the practical challenges faced
by attorneys representing plaintiffs outside their resident nations.
This year we included an interactive session in which past attendees
discussed their recent experiences "on the front lines" of
international litigation and answered questions from panelists
and the audience. |
